Quick Answer
Pay for a GMT timepiece when you will genuinely track a second time zone or value the travel-oriented display. Select a standard 5 Sports reference for simpler reading, lower visual complexity and broader entry-level choice.

Reference-Level Checks
- Particular timepiece number and generation
- Diameter, lug-to-lug, thickness and listed weight
- Caliber, power source, reserve and displayed functions
- Crystal, case, bezel, crown and band materials
- Manufacturer water-use instructions
- Bracelet adjustment or strap sizing
- Seller, condition and included accessories
